Output 3099882cb050d9bd5009e51f3ea154e4c9290b8f439e006607cf5c56aaf03e3a:12
- value
- 5006698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abd84a40cfa98a39bca03e8cafb1fbaecb976a05 OP_EQUAL
- address
- 3HMeaSeUHz8wySmSe4PLjLMvi3Hvz7SVzr
- transaction
- 3099882cb050d9bd5009e51f3ea154e4c9290b8f439e006607cf5c56aaf03e3a